  3. Sep 17, 2021 · Using specialized nanoparticles embedded in plant leaves, MIT engineers have created a light-emitting plant that can be charged by an LED. After 10 seconds of charging, plants glow brightly for several minutes, and they can be recharged repeatedly. These plants can produce light that is 10 times brighter than the first generation of glowing ...

  6. Oct 19, 2023 · Things that glow in the dark contain a substance called phosphor, which is capable of radiating light after it has become energized. Such substances first soak up energy for long periods when exposed to light and subsequently radiate visible light in the dark.
